Master's Degree in Student Affairs Administration in Higher Education at BSU Overview
Master's Degree in Student Affairs Administration in Higher Education
at BSU
This course is offered by Department of Educational Leadership department of the university. BSU offers a 24 months long Master's Degree in Student Affairs Administration in Higher Education course. The tuition fees to pursue this program is USD 22217.0. English language proficiency test accepted for admission to BSU Master's Degree in Student Affairs Administration in Higher Education are IELTS, TOEFL, Duolingo, and PTE. Graduation cutoff for admission is CGPA - 2.75/4.

Master's Degree in Student Affairs Administration in Higher Education at BSU Highlights
Master's Degree in Student Affairs Administration in Higher Education
at BSU
- Combine classroom learning with practical, hands-on work experience in our Master of Arts graduate program in Student Affairs Administration in Higher Education (SAAHE).
- You’ll gain an understanding of the contemporary issues in higher education and student affairs’ role in helping college students succeed.
- You’ll learn from dedicated faculty members who are not only scholars in higher education and student affairs but also practicing student affairs administrators.
- When you complete this 30-credit program, which is offered by Ball State’s prestigious Teachers College and cosponsored by the Division of Student Affairs, you’ll be prepared to work in a wide range of college and university academic and student support services such as housing and residence life, admissions, student life, career centers, and student center programs.
